Please use this identifier to cite or link to this item: https://hdl.handle.net/1822/64250

TitleUm sistema de recomendação para o produto RAID
Other titlesRecommendation system for the RAID software
Author(s)Dias, Fábio Diogo Peixoto
Advisor(s)Belo, Orlando
Issue date2018
Abstract(s)O ciclo de vida dos produtos informáticos é um processo contínuo, durante o qual vão surgindo de uma forma regular novas actualizações, dia após dia, que frequentemente visam a melhoria dos processos de interação do utilizador com o produto. Contudo, este processo é complicado, uma vez que responder de uma forma apropriada às necessidades de cada cliente não é uma tarefa fácil. De forma a combater esta tarefa, a WeDo Technologies decidiu implementar no seu principal produto de software, o RAID, um sistema capaz de monitorizar as diversas interações dos clientes com o produto e com base na informação recolhida apresentar-lhes cenários de interação avançados que de alguma forma reflitam as suas necessidades, por exemplo, em termos de introdução de dados ou configurações de serviços. Desta forma, é possível retirar algum trabalho aos utilizadores do software uma vez que o sistema adianta-se no seu fornecimento. Com este sistema, a WeDo pretende alargar um conjunto diverso de funcionalidades dos seus produtos de forma a facilitar os processos de interação com o utilizador, promovendo o desenvolvimento de um protótipo para a geração de recomendações adequadas a cada utilizador dos seus produtos de software, a partir de um conjunto base das suas preferências de utilização do sistema. Basicamente, com este trabalho de dissertação estudou-se, projetou-se e desenvolveu-se esse sistema de recomendação, materializando, de certa maneira algo que M. O'Brien referiu: “The Web is leaving the era of search and entering one of discovery. What’s the difference? Search is what you do when you’re looking for something. Discovery is when something wonderful that you didn’t know existed, or didn’t kown how to ask for, finds you.” (M. O'Brien, 2006).
The life cicle of software products it’s a continuous process. In the middle of this process, new updates will appear in a regular basis, with the single goal of a continuous improvement between the interaction of the user and the software. However, this process can be complex, because it is not an easy task to meet all customer needs. With this goal in mind, WeDo Technologies took the first steps to build, in the main software product, RAID, a system capable of monitoring every customer interaction with the software. With this data, we can present to the user a set of scenarios that reflect the client needs, like, fill in the data inputs or advance service configurations that could be done accordingly to what the customers want. With this system, WeDo wants to expand a set of current features that already exists in the core product to ease the integrate the recommendation system in RAID. To accomplish this, we intend to develop a prototype that should be able of generating a set of recommendations base on each user preferences. Basically, with this dissertation we have studied, projected and developed this recommendation system, that in a certain way correspond to what M. O'Brien said: “The Web is leaving the era of search and entering one of discovery. What’s the difference? Search is what you do when you’re looking for something.” (M. O'Brien, 2006).
TypeMaster thesis
DescriptionDissertação de mestrado integrado em Engenharia Informática
URIhttps://hdl.handle.net/1822/64250
AccessOpen access
Appears in Collections:BUM - Dissertações de Mestrado
DI - Dissertações de Mestrado

Files in This Item:
File Description SizeFormat 
Fábio-Diogo-Peixoto-Dias-dissertacao-final_a64330-2.pdf1,89 MBAdobe PDFView/Open

Partilhe no FacebookPartilhe no TwitterPartilhe no DeliciousPartilhe no LinkedInPartilhe no DiggAdicionar ao Google BookmarksPartilhe no MySpacePartilhe no Orkut
Exporte no formato BibTex mendeley Exporte no formato Endnote Adicione ao seu ORCID